Kia Optima: Limp home (override) procedureWhen you turn the ignition switch to the ON position, if the immobilizer indicator
(
) goes off after blinking 5 times, your
transponder equipped in the ignition key is out of order. You cannot start the engine
without the limp home procedure. To start the engine, you have to input your password
by using the ignition switch. Your password is only available from an authorized
Kia dealership. Contact an authorized dealer for more information.
The following procedure is how to input your password of “2345” as an example.
1. Turn the ignition switch to the ON position. The immobilizer indicator (
)
will blink 5 times and go off indicating the beginning of the limp home procedure.
2. Turn the ignition switch to the ACC position.
3. To enter the first digit (in this example “2”), turn the ignition switch to the ON and ACC position twice. Perform the same procedure for the next digits between 3 seconds and 10 seconds (for example, for “3”, turn the ignition ON and ACC 3 times).
4. If all of the digits have been input successfully, you have to start the engine within 30 seconds. If you attempt to start the engine after 30 seconds, the engine will not start and you will have to input your password again.
After performing the limp home procedure, you have to see an authorized Kia dealer immediately to inspect and repair your ignition key or immobilizer system.
